North Lancaster, Salem, OR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in North Lancaster?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| North Lancaster 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,203 | $995 | $1,349 |
| North Lancaster 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,419 | $1,241 | $1,855 |
| North Lancaster 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,890 | $1,850 | $1,995 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Utilities Included North Lancaster Apartments
How much is the average rent for a Utilities Included North Lancaster Apartment?
The average rent for a Utilities Included Apartment in North Lancaster is $1,246.
What is the largest Utilities Included North Lancaster Apartment for rent?
Today's Utilities Included apartment with the most square footage in North Lancaster is a 1,192 square feet unit starting from $1,495 at Howard Commons.
What is the average size for North Lancaster Utilities Included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Utilities Included rental in North Lancaster is currently at 791 sq ft.
